#cb9593 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cb9593 is composed of 79.6% red, 58.4%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.6%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 2.1 degrees, a saturation of 35% and a lightness of 68.6%. #cb9593 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#972b27.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#cb9593 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#cb9593 has RGB values of R:203, G:149,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.28,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13342099.
